Output d5b2632c288ee0a1fb903f9445bd31d3055b91a827b66b98dbf6a1af903770af:0

value
33552117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8d8b407e1de6056880e4807b685fc5d58c60c8e OP_EQUAL
address
3NvCHrUdH9NQPDGbUjxqTQEhYWUqEaWQc6
transaction
d5b2632c288ee0a1fb903f9445bd31d3055b91a827b66b98dbf6a1af903770af
spent
true